Our projectsGAS CONVERSION AND AUTOMATION OF A VERTICAL LIME KILN
New Brunswick
The natural gas conversion project of a vertical kiln at the Graymont plant involved the addition of a combustion alternative: natural gas. The purpose of this project was to operate the kiln using different sources of energy, including natural gas, light oil to light up the kiln, and No. 6 Fuel Oil. WSP was responsible for the automation of the entire kiln, from detailed design to operator training. Our services included design engineering, reparation of the control panel layout and wiring diagrams. We also provided assembly and supply services, design and programming of control systems and operator interfaces, start-up, commissioning and training of operators and maintenance technicians.
AUTOMATION OF CONTROL SYSTEMS FOR AN ORE CONCENTRATOR
Quebec
As part of a project involving the construction of a new nickel ore concentrator, WSP was awarded the contract for the design, engineering and programming of the control systems for a new concentrator and an electrical power plant equipped with six diesel-powered generators. WSP was also responsible for technical support during start-up and commissioning as well as training of operators and maintenance personnel.
PROGRAMMING OF A SCADA SYSTEM
Burkina Faso, Africa
As part of a project involving the construction of a second production line (increasing capacity by 100 per cent), WSP was awarded the contract for the design of the communication architecture, the supply of the data server cabinets, the update of the existing SCADA software, the programming of the new control (SCADA) systems and the supply of technical assistance during start-up and commissioning.

Manufacturing is a key economic sector contributing to Canada’s prosperity. In the context of globalization, Canadian businesses face significant challenges in maintaining and improving their positions in global markets.
Automation of industrial plants increases the efficiency of plant operations and improves production operations. By precisely controlling the various phases of the manufacturing process, automation helps to reduce production costs and minimize environmental impacts by reducing the use of raw materials, rejects and the total quantity of energy consumed.
